Abstract

A method for assembling a housing for a high voltage electrical switch includes providing a tubular body having a top portion and a bottom portion opposite the top portion, wherein the tubular body is configured to receive a vacuum bottle assembly within the tubular body; sliding a first shed sleeve over an outside surface of the top portion without creating a permanent bond, wherein an interior surface of the first shed sleeve forms a dielectric interface between the outside surface of the top portion and the interior surface of the first shed sleeve; and sliding a second shed sleeve over an outside surface of the bottom portion without creating a permanent bond, wherein an interior surface of the second shed sleeve forms a dielectric interface between the outside surface of the bottom portion and the interior surface of the second shed sleeve.
